Yep, PG_SZMODE_PERCENT always takes a percent of the actual available space. There is another size mode designed to do exactly what you need: PG_SZMODE_CNTFRACT takes the size as a fraction of the total container size. The fraction is formed using the pgFraction(n,d) macro where n is the numerator
